Legal Regulations in Spain
In Spain, the guideline of prescription and non-prescription medications is stringent. The Spanish Agency of Medicines and Medical Devices (AEMPS) oversees the approval and distribution of pharmaceutical products. Comprehending the local laws can assist people prevent legal problems.
Purchasing Over-the-Counter Painkillers
- Readily available Without Prescription: OTC painkillers such as ibuprofen and paracetamol can be acquired without a prescription at the majority of drug stores and grocery stores.
- Use Guidelines: It's essential to check out labels and follow dose guidelines.
Purchasing Prescription Painkillers
- Consult a Doctor: A medical assessment is necessary to get a prescription for stronger pain relievers.
- Valid Prescription: Ensure that the prescription is from a licensed health care service provider, as pharmacies will not dispense medications without it.
Finding Licensed Pharmacies
In Spain, drug stores (farmacias) are extensively offered, however there specify actions to ensure you are buying from a certified service provider. Here are some suggestions:
Tips for Locating a Reputable Pharmacy
Try to find the Green Cross: This sign shows that the facility is a certified pharmacy.
Check Online Directories: Websites like the Spanish General Council of Pharmacists allow you to look for licensed pharmacies.
Read Reviews: Online reviews can supply insight into the pharmacy's credibility and client service.
Ask Locals: Locals can typically point you to reliable facilities.
